Vodka Pasta Sauce

Ingredients
1 tablespoon olive oil
1 small onion, chopped
2 cloves garlic, finely chopped
1 - 28 ounce can crushed tomatoes with basil
1/2 cup vodka
1 teaspoon sugar
1/4 teaspoon coarse salt
1/8 teaspoon pepper
1/2 cup whipping cream
cooked pasta (fettucine, spaghetti or penne all work well... as you can see I used angle hair!)

Directions
1. In a large skillet, heat the oil over medium heat. Cook the onion and garlic in the oil for 3 to 4 minutes, stirring constantly.
2. Stir in tomatoes, vodka, sugar, salt and pepper. Heat to boiling.
3. Reduce heat and simmer for 20 minutes, stirring occasionally.
4.Stir in cream. Heat just until hot.
I added ground beef and mushrooms just because I was clearing out my fridge! Feel free to be creative!!
5. Serve over cooked pasta with grated parmesan cheese.
